Calcium Hydroxylapatite
Gel carrier (~70%)Na carboxymethylcelluloseGlycerine + H2O
Structural component (~30%)Ca+2 PO4 ions (Ca10(PO4)6(OH)2)natural mineral(identical to teeth & bone)
Calcium Hydroxylapatite
Macrophages dissolve gel carrier & fibroblasts form new collagen.
Natural mineral non-antigenic, non-irritant, non-toxic metabolizes via homeostatic mechanisms

GAIS = Global Aesthetic Improvement Scale
The appearance is worse than the original condition.Worse
The appearance is essentially the same as the original condition.
No Change
Obvious improvement in appearance from the initial condition, but a touch-up or re-treatment is indicated.
Improved
Marked improvement in appearance but not completely optimal for this patient. A touch-up would slightly improve the result.
Much Improved
Optimal cosmetic result for the implant in this patient.Very Much Improved
